Is it ok to be on antibiotics for acne whilst having IPL treatments?

If not why not? I don't think they affect the sensitivity of your skin do they?

Or do some, if so which ones?

I've had 2 IPLs so far and I broke out after the second. I'm not sure if it was caused by the treatment or because I had to come off Yasmin before I started the treatments, which might have been helping control my acne, and now it's starting to come back. Anyway, I was just thinking of asking the doctor for some and I'd like to know if certain ones are likely to be worse for interfering with IPLs or what.

If i remember correctly, antibiotic makes your skin so sensitive to the light. You need to avoid sun exposure after taking antibiotic because you will get sun burn easily . Since IPL is an Intense light treatment, i think you should avoid taking them (antibiotic/IPL treatment) at the same time.
